REVERSER

with reverser
OE
General information
The following prerequisites must be fulfilled
to use the reverser:
Motorcycle is standing.
Engine is running.
Brake is actuated.
Transmission is in idle position.
Side stand is retracted.
Clutch is not pulled.
Reversing should be done without a passen-
ger.
On downhill gradients, the reverser is not
able to provide any holding function as is the
case when a gear is engaged.
The reverser cannot be used on steep gradi-
ents.
Gradient for reverser
max 20 %
